Hundreds of people gathered in southern Syria on September 1 demanding the removal of President Bashar al-Assad from power.
Protests erupted two weeks ago over poor living conditions, but have now turned into renewed calls for political change.
"Leave Bashar, freedom for Syria," chanted protesters in the southern town of Druznem in Sueida. "Syria is not a farm, we are not sheep," read one of the banners.
Syria is in deep economic crisis, as the value of the national currency has fallen to a level last month, being exchanged for 47 pounds to one US dollar. This exchange rate is the lowest since the conflict in Syria began 12 years ago.
Protests erupted in Sueida in August after fuel subsidies were removed. This province, home to the majority of Syria's Druze community, has been under Government control throughout the war and largely free of violence.
Open criticism of the Government in the areas under its control is rare, but the economic situation has worsened, causing public dissatisfaction.
Friday's protest was large, despite division within the Druze leadership over the demonstrations. Some sheikhs of this community have criticized the protesters who demanded Assad's resignation, arguing that any improvement in the socio-economic situation must be done through dialogue.
Also, there was a protest on September 1 in Dara, where the protests had started in 2011, which then led to a civil war. Demonstrations were also held in several other provinces of Syria./ REL
